Week ending farm notes:

 

WEB

·        Cover has increased this week to 2,488kgDM/ha with net growth of 85kg/day.  Cows have been on an average of a 30 day round of the farm/23 day round of the area in the grazing round. Silage area has stretched to 14.25ha including the Italians near the shed and that is the end of paddocks to be included in this silage cut – booked in 10 days time.

·        Pre-graze mowing of 4 more paddocks has occurred in winter-wet areas, to re-establish an appropriate residual.  Post-grazing residuals this week have been between 1500 and 1550kgDM/ha.  Unlike the last 3 weeks where we moved cows on if we felt their break was finished and sped up the round we have held closer to 5ha/day.  This was a decision in large part due to the slow decrease in length of our pre-grazing covers on the slightly quicker rounds we had experienced. 

·        Even in the lower residuals achieved, there is still much evidence of small amounts of un-grazed pasture indicating we are offering close to sufficient grass ahead.  While this has been less total feed offered, than the more generous allocation of the previous 3 weeks, it has been in far more favourable conditions with much better utilisation.  With seed-head rife across the farm, there is no room for lax-residuals and we’ve pressed the herd a little harder.

·        The feed wedge shows the surplus sitting at the top of the wedge, plus 2 paddocks now occupied solely by calves.  The grazing wedge has filled in much more nicely than last week and pre-grazing covers are about 75-100kgDM/ha longer than last week.  We expect that we can increase total intake slightly in the coming days as a consequence of our actions in the last 7 days.

·        Cows have been allocated 18kg of pasture this week, and there has been a fast and dramatic change to the composition of what is being offered.  75% of the farm is now covered in seed head, which represents a low quality component that is about 1/3 of the feed available at the moment.

·       Milkers have been producing an average of 1.75 kgMS/cow this week ranging from 1.82kg/cow to 1.69kg/cow.
